From 5caac0e5634fd65e2f635b724f00461eaebd58bf Mon Sep 17 00:00:00 2001 From: Ankur Gupta Date: Tue, 27 Sep 2016 17:00:43 -0500 Subject: [PATCH] Add meter rule to OSC Implement network feature meter label rules into OpenStack Client. Allows for creation of rules to meter network traffic.
